How Burst Pipe Water Removal Actually Works

When you call our team for burst pipe water removal, we’ll send a crew of experienced technicians equipped with the latest equipment to tackle the job. We’ll start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the leak, and developing a customized plan to extract the water and dry out your property. We’ll work efficiently and effectively to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ll arrive on the scene within 60 minutes and assess the damage to find out the best course of action. Our team will identify the source of the leak and develop a plan to extract the water and dry out your property. We’ll use th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den moisture and ensure that all affected areas are properly addressed.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ment, including wet/dry vacuums and submersible pumps, to extract the standing water from your property. Our team will work efficiently to remove as much water as possible re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property. We’ll work to dry out walls, floors, and ceilings to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ment for you and your family.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ting

Finally, we’ll use spec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ect your property, removing any remaining bacteria, viruses, and mold spores. We’ll leave your property clean and safe for you to return to.

Burst Pipe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ak with minimal damage Yes No DIY can be effective for small leaks with minimal damage.
Large leak with significant damage No Yes Professional help is necessary for large leaks with significant damage to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Hidden moisture or mold growth No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to detect and address hidden moisture and mold growth.
Water damage to electrical systems No Yes Professional help is necessary to ensure the electrical systems are safe and functioning properly.
Water damage to structural elements No Yes Professional help is necessary to ensure the structural elements of your property are safe and secure.
Water damage with strong musty odors No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to detect and address the source of the musty odors.

Burst Pipe Water Removal Cost in Holdenville, OK

The cost of burst pipe water removal in Holdenville, OK can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ical scenarios and may not reflect your specific situation.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and developing a customized plan to extract the water and dry out your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water to be extracted.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of equipment required.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ment required.
Equipment Rental and Labor $1,000 – $3,000 The type and amount of equipment required, as well as labor costs.
Insurance Claims Help $500 – $1,000 The complexity of the claims process and the amount of documentation required.
More Services (Mold Remediation, etc.) $1,000 – $5,000 The scope and complexity of the more services required.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a customized plan to extract the water and dry out your property.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and developing a plan to get your home back to normal as soon as possible.
